PROXIM WIRELESS REPORTS FIRST QUARTER 2008 FINANCIAL RESULTS
San Jose, CA, May 13, 2008 – Proxim Wireless Corporation (NASDAQ: PRXM), a leader in core-to-client solutions for broadband wireless networks, today released financial results for the first quarter ended March 31, 2008. Revenues for the quarter ended March 31, 2008 were $11.2 million, a decrease of approximately 23% from revenue of $14.6 million for the quarter ended December 31, 2007, and a decrease of approximately 33% from revenue of $16.7 million for the quarter ended March 31, 2007.
“In a transitional first quarter, we focused on our sales team and channels. The result is a larger pipeline than we have seen in several quarters,” said Pankaj Manglik, president and chief executive officer of Proxim Wireless. “In addition, the recent successes in India and Russia demonstrate our ability to compete for and win large deals with leading service providers and network owners.”
The net loss for the quarter ended March 31, 2008 was $5.3 million, or $0.22 per diluted share, compared to a net loss of $13.0 million, or $0.52 per diluted share, for the quarter ended
December 31, 2007, which included a charge of $10.6 million for goodwill, intangibles, and inventory impairment, and a net loss of $3.0 million, or $0.14 per diluted share, for the quarter ended March 31, 2007.
The net loss on a non-GAAP basis, which excludes depreciation of fixed assets, amortization of intangible assets, and stock based compensation, was $4.1 million, or $0.17 per diluted share, compared to a non-GAAP net loss of $1.6 million, or $0.07 per diluted share, for the quarter ended March 31, 2007.

About Proxim Wireless
Proxim Wireless Corporation (NASDAQ: PRXM) is a leader in core-to-client solutions for broadband wireless networks. Our systems enable a variety of wireless applications including security and surveillance, VoIP, last mile access, enterprise LAN and Point to Point backhaul. We have shipped more than 1.5 million wireless devices to more than 200,000 customers worldwide. Proxim is ISO-9001 certified. Information about Proxim can be found at www.proxim.com.
